You can get to Sleepy Hollow easily from New York City. You can take the Metro-North Railroad Hudson Line directly from Grand Central Station. It takes only 35 minutes to get the Express Train to Tarrytown Station. You can also take a local train from the village to Philipse Manor. You can either walk into town or take an Uber to get there. The drive takes about one hour and fifteen minutes for those who are driving (though this can increase during rush hour). The closest airport, Westchester County Airport in White Plains (about a 30 minute drive), is for those coming from further afield.
